Taiwan's stock market total market value has surged to $4.14 trillion, officially surpassing the UK's $4.09 trillion, jumping to the 7th largest stock market in the world!


Comparison of the top 8 global stock markets by market value (approximate):
• 1. United States ≈ $70 trillion
• 2. China ≈ $11 trillion
• 3. Japan ≈ $7 trillion
• …
• 7. Taiwan $4.14 trillion
• 8. United Kingdom $4.09 trillion
Major companies representing Taiwan's stock market (with a very high market share):
• TSMC (TSMC): approximately $1.88 trillion (a single company accounts for over 40% of Taiwan's total market value! AI chip king)
• MediaTek (MediaTek): about $97 billion
• Foxconn (Foxconn): about $92 billion
• Delta (Delta): approximately $151 billion
The core of Taiwan's economy is "semiconductors + AI," with TSMC standing out to support the entire market! This surge reflects global confidence in Taiwan's technological strength.
